The trivial-rewrite server has a 1-element cache for the wild-card lookup result, and the trivial-rewrite client has a 1-element cache for repeated lookups. It is not a major effort to give those cache entries a finite time-to-live but this needs a better justification that what appears to be an attempt to circumvent Yahoo rate limits. Wietse
